3. Your Dog Will Learn Social Abilities
Typically, dogs that spend excessive time at home alone can establish separation stress and anxiety or act strongly towards other pets. Routine pet day care permits your pup to connect with other pets in a safe setting, which helps them learn just how to behave properly around various other animals and individuals.
During play sessions, team member monitor communications and step in when necessary to avoid extremely rough actions. They also show dogs exactly how to review other pets' social cues, such as smelling, tail wagging and grumbling. This training equates to various other aspects of your pet's life, helping them be less frightened or reactive in brand-new situations beyond the childcare setting.
Make certain to ask the facility's administration concerning their method to pet dog socializing and how they handle conflicts. Prevent centers that make use of aversive training methods, as these can develop behavioral concerns down the line.
4. Your Canine Will Certainly dog boarding Obtain Focus
Canines that are left home alone all day typically come to be bored and turn to damaging habits, such as eating. Dog day care gives your dog with the interest they require to maintain them happy and healthy.
Ask the day care center about their playgroups and exactly how they are staffed. Preferably, the childcare staff will have a number of people managing each team to ensure that nobody is obtaining injured. Inquire about their conflict resolution techniques, particularly just how they take care of play that becomes too harsh.
Some pet dogs take a little time to get used to being in a big team of pet dogs, yet most will get over their preliminary concern with normal presence. Pay close attention to your canine's behavior when they return from day care, and you'll be able to tell whether they enjoyed their time there. Normally, pet dogs that get back fired up and energised are having a blast. You'll also receive daily comments from the day care personnel on exactly how your pet dog has actually been doing.
